Command Injection Vulnerability in WAGO PFC 200 Firmware
CVE-2019-5175

7.8HIGH

Key Information:

Vendor
Wago
Vendor
CVE Published:
11 March 2020

Summary

A command injection vulnerability exists in the iocheckd service's I/O-Check function within WAGO PFC 200 Firmware. Malicious actors can exploit this flaw by sending a specially crafted XML cache file that is processed by the device. Once the cache is triggered for parsing, an attacker can execute arbitrary operating system commands. The exploit manipulates system calls, putting sensitive configurations at risk and allowing unauthorized control over device functionalities.

Affected Version(s)

WAGO PFC200 Firmware version 03.02.02(14)
